Comments
Quickly checked out the effects of the previous storm cycle. HS 150 @ 1400m, HST 120 @ 1400m. Heavy, unconsolidated snow made for arduous trail breaking and very limited skiable options. Snow started near the upper parking lot, and we skied/skinned to/from the car with only one small bare patch at the beginning of the trail.
